Out that door we watched snow fall on pansies in the winter, and sometimes on daffodils and even tulips in the spring. We watched deer prance through the yard, and wild turkeys gobble down the hill. We watched squirrels climbing the clothesline, or coming to visit bird feeders on the window. We watched birds come and go, telling the seasons by their arrival and departure., Though there might be confusion and terror in the night, out that door we found peace, a refuge from the storm.
